让vue能在手机上运行配置

vue

1.找到config 里头index.js插入配置本机IP地址

/** .  

* @returns {String} 本机ip地址

*/

function getIPAdress(){

var interfaces = require('os').networkInterfaces();

for(var devName in interfaces){

var iface = interfaces[devName];

for(var i=0;i<iface.length;i++){

var alias = iface[i];

if(alias.family === 'IPv4' && alias.address !== '127.0.0.1' && !alias.internal){

console.log(alias.address)

return alias.address;

}

}

}

}

 

2.修改host

module.exports = {

dev: {


// Paths

assetsSubDirectory: 'static',

assetsPublicPath: '/',

proxyTable: {},


// Various Dev Server settings

host: getIPAdress(), // can be overwritten by process.env.HOST

port: 8080, // can be overwritten by process.env.PORT, if port is in use, a free one will be determined

autoOpenBrowser: false,

errorOverlay: true,

notifyOnErrors: true,

poll: false, // https://webpack.js.org/configuration/dev-server/#devserver-watchoptions-

 

以上是 让vue能在手机上运行配置 的全部内容, 来源链接: utcz.com/z/379020.html

回到顶部